Why Best Halo For Blind Dogs is Necessary
I realized how important the best halo for blind dogs can be when I saw how much confidence it gave my dog in daily life. When a dog cannot see, even simple things like walking through a room, avoiding furniture, or finding a water bowl can become stressful. A halo helps protect my dog from bumping into objects, which makes movement safer and less frightening.
I also found that the best halo for blind dogs gives my dog more independence. Instead of staying close to me all the time out of fear, my dog can explore with more confidence. That small bit of freedom matters a lot, because it helps my dog feel less anxious and more comfortable at home and outside.
For me, it is not just about preventing injuries. It is about improving my dog’s quality of life. A good halo supports my dog’s safety, confidence, and happiness every day, which is why I believe it is truly necessary.

Why I Chose a Halo for My Blind Dog
I wanted a solution that would protect my dog’s face and body without making life harder for him. A halo can act like a bumper, helping a blind dog detect furniture, walls, stairs, and other obstacles before bumping into them. For me, that meant more safety and less stress for both of us.
Comfort Was My First Priority
The first thing I looked for was comfort. If the halo was too heavy, too tight, or awkward, I knew my dog would resist wearing it. I paid attention to:
- Lightweight materials
- Soft padding around contact points
- Adjustable straps for a secure fit
- A design that did not interfere with eating, drinking, or resting
My dog needed to wear it for long periods, so comfort was non-negotiable.
I Checked the Fit Carefully
Fit made a huge difference in my experience. A halo that is too loose can shift around and lose effectiveness, while one that is too tight can cause discomfort or rubbing. I measured my dog’s head, neck, and body according to the product guide before buying. I also looked for adjustable sizing so I could fine-tune the fit as needed.
Durability Mattered to Me
I wanted something that could handle daily use. My dog bumps into things often, so the halo needed to be sturdy enough to hold up without bending out of shape. I looked for:
- Strong but flexible rings
- Durable frame materials
- Quality stitching and fasteners
- Easy-to-clean surfaces
A well-made halo gave me more confidence that it would last.
I Made Sure It Was Easy to Use
I preferred a halo that was simple to put on and remove. If a product takes too long to adjust, I know I’m less likely to use it consistently. I also appreciated designs that were easy to clean and maintain, since that made daily care much easier.
My Dog’s Behavior Helped Me Decide
I watched how my dog reacted during the first few days. Some dogs adapt quickly, while others need time. I looked for signs that the halo was helping rather than frustrating him. A good halo should support confidence, not create anxiety. I found that patience and gradual introduction made a big difference.
Indoor and Outdoor Use Was Important
I wanted a halo that worked both inside the house and outside in the yard or on walks. My dog’s needs did not stop at the front door, so I looked for a product that could handle different environments. A versatile halo gave me better value and more practical protection.
